Title: Bi-Lipschitz pieces between manifolds
Speaker: Guy David (Courant) 
Time: Friday, October 3, 2014 at 3:30 pm
Place: MSB 109A
Abstract: A well known class of questions asks the following: If X and Y are metric 
measure spaces, and f is a Lipschitz map between them whose image has positive 
measure, then must f have large pieces on which it is bi-Lipschitz? Building on 
methods of David (who is not the present speaker!) and Semmes, we answer this 
question for a class of abstract Ahlfors s-regular topological d-manifolds.
